ALERT: The Plottica address autocomplete widget is rejecting suggestion payloads from third-party providers. Plugins built against schema v2 fail silently; v3 plugins throw a validation error. Root cause: a stricter field whitelist shipped in widget release 4.8. Do not patch around validation client-side. Pin your plugin to schema v3.1 and re-run conformance checks. Full field whitelist and migration notes are on the internal page below.

dashboard of yagep-tajop = https://jira.tolvaqsys.internal/browse/pages/pages/browse

- [ ] Courier change for the Bramwick off-site run: Aldersen Express missed yesterday's 14:00 pick-up at the Harrow Quay annex, so the contract shifts to Vexley Couriers effective immediately. Confirm the replacement driver's roster entry with the Vexley duty office before loading, and update the manifest header to reflect the new carrier code. The sealed pouch stays in the cage until the driver signs. The hand-over instruction for the Vexley driver is as follows.

drop instructions, bahif-bahip: the norax feniel courier leaves the drumir kaseth rusir ledger at gate 1983 under passcode 849948

Ticket #4471 — Read-replica lag alarm tuning

Hey support crew, the lag alarm on the Bramblehost reporting replica keeps firing during the nightly batch window even though lag recovers within minutes. Proposal: raise the threshold from 30s to 90s and add a sustained-duration condition. Needs a sign-off before we touch the alerting config. Approval for this change must come from the person named below.

signatory, yahog-badug: Quenix Ulaael